geom_linerange是 ggplot2 包中的一个函数,用于绘制垂直线段,表示由 x、ymin 和 ymax 定义的垂直间隔。它可以用于创建柱状图、瓷砖图等。 三个主要参数:x 轴位置、y 轴起始位置(ymin)和 y 轴结束位置(ymax)。 geom_line() 函数的一种变形。 library(ggplot2)library(tidyverse)library(patchwork)#(1)实现...
参考线:水平线(geom_hline)、竖直线(geom_vline)、斜线(geom_abline) 线段和曲线:geom_segment、geom_spoke、geom_curve 函数曲线:geom_function、stat_function 示例 1. 连接线 主要有三种连接线: geom_path:按照它们在数据中出现的顺序连接起来 geom_line:按 x 轴上变量的顺序连接起来 geom_step:创建一个阶...
在R语言的ggplot2包中,geom_line()函数用于在图形上添加线元素。当需要在同一个图上绘制多条线时,可以通过控制颜色(color)来区分不同的线。以下是一些基础概念和相关操作: 基础概念 ggplot2: 是R语言中一个强大的绘图系统,基于Grammar of Graphics理论。
ggplot(data, aes(x = x, y = y)) + geom_line() + geom_point() 在这个例子中,我们创建了一个包含x和y变量的数据框。然后,使用ggplot函数创建一个绘图对象,并使用aes参数指定x和y轴的变量。接下来,使用geom_line函数绘制线条,并使用geom_point函数添加控制点。 这样就可以在ggplot中找到geom_line控制点...
geom_line函数是ggplot2包的一部分,所以首先需要确保这个包已经被安装在你的R环境中。你可以使用以下代码来安装ggplot2包(如果尚未安装): R install.packages("ggplot2") 检查ggplot2包是否正确加载: 安装包之后,你需要确保在调用geom_line函数之前已经加载了ggplot2包。你可以使用以下代码来加载ggplot2包: R libr...
geom_line(aes(x = z, y = value, color = catogory)) 本站已为你智能检索到如下内容,以供参考: 🐻 相关问答4个 1、我的ggplot包括geom_boxplot和geom_line,但它没有显示geom_line部分的图例。我如何添加它? 2、如何为一个特定的geom_line()添加自定义的ggplot()图例 ...
51CTO博客已为您找到关于r语言geom_line的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及r语言geom_line问答内容。更多r语言geom_line相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
我们可以使用geom_linerange函数绘制一条连接这三个点的线: library(ggplot2) # 绘制线条 ggplot() + geom_linerange(data$point1, data$point2, data$point3, color = "blue", linetype = "dotted") 以上就是geom_linerange函数的基本用法。接下来,我们可以通过一些例子来进一步了解这个函数的各种用法。
geom_smooth(method='lm',color='red',linetype=2)+ labs(title="Automobile Data",x="weight",y="Miles Per Gallon") 1. 2. 3. 4. 5. 2.ggplot()函数 初始化图形指定数据源和变量。ggplot()设置图形但没有自己的视觉输出,需要几何函数来添加图形 ...
1.geom_abline和geom_hline ggplot(mtcars)+geom_point(aes(mpg,disp,colour=gear))+theme_bw()+geom_hline(yintercept=c(300,400),colour='red',linetype=2,size=2)+geom_vline(xintercept=c(20,25),colour='blue',linetype=3,size=3)